Frame: 2004 Cannondale Gemini 900 Siemens Replica
Fork: 2004 Manitou Sherman Breakout Plus
Headset: Cane Creek Double X 1.5
Brakes: Hayes Mag circa 2001...
Hubs F&R: Dice Hoodoo
Rims F&R: DT Swiss 6.1FR
Stem: Race Face Diablos
Bars: Easton EA50 low rise
Shifter: Shimano LX 9spd
Rear mech: Shimano XTR short/med cage
Cassette: SRAM something or other...
Chain: Shimano XT
Cranks: Truvativ Holzefeller
Pedals: Mosh Platforms
Chain Guide: Aerial circa 2002, with Shimano Saint bashguard and MRP roller
Chain Ring: E13 Guidering 38t white
Saddle: SDG Ti Fly

Nice Gemini, change the rear shock to a DHX Air, that'd be hawt!
Yeah, I'd really like to go to a nice air shock, like a DHX Air or Roco. The shock in there at the moment is actually off an 05 AC - it's 190mm long, 10mm shorter than the original Vanilla R, dropping the BB slightly which is good. It's some no name thing, but feels better than the Vanilla - although it's louder.
